网站模板建站东莞排名seo网站关键词优化
网站模板建站,东莞排名seo网站关键词优化,app定制化开发,google本地搜索解题思路
该节点的父节点的父节点是偶数#xff0c;则sumsum该节点#xff0c; 这道题的思路可以等价为该节点为偶数#xff0c;并且子节点的子节点存在#xff0c; 则sumsum该节点的子节点的子节点。
相关代码
/*** Definition for a binary tree node.* public class …解题思路
该节点的父节点的父节点是偶数则sumsum该节点 这道题的思路可以等价为该节点为偶数并且子节点的子节点存在 则sumsum该节点的子节点的子节点。
相关代码
/*** Definition for a binary tree node.* public class TreeNode {* int val;* TreeNode left;* TreeNode right;* TreeNode() {}* TreeNode(int val) { this.val val; }* TreeNode(int val, TreeNode left, TreeNode right) {* this.val val;* this.left left;* this.right right;* }* }*/
class Solution {public int sumEvenGrandparent(TreeNode root) {/**sum0;这道题的意思就是该节点的值为偶数并且子节点的子节点即temp存在那么可以sumsumtemp*/QueueTreeNode queue new LinkedList();if(rootnull) return 0;queue.add(root);int sum0;while(queue.isEmpty()false){int len queue.size();for(int i0;ilen;i){TreeNode node queue.poll();if(node.left!null) queue.add(node.left);if(node.right!null) queue.add(node.right);if(node.val%20node.left!nullnode.left.left!null){sum sum node.left.left.val;}if(node.val%20node.left!nullnode.left.right!null){sum sum node.left.right.val;}if(node.val%20node.right!nullnode.right.left!null){sum sum node.right.left.val;}if(node.val%20node.right!nullnode.right.right!null){sum sum node.right.right.val;}}}return sum;}
}
本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/diannao/90834.shtml
如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!